Game Thread for Game 118, Indians at Jays

Cleveland Indians at Toronto Blue Jays, Aug 10, 2008 1:07 PM EDT




The Jays sent Kevin Mench down to make room for Wells. The Jay's lineup has changed ince I first saw it up on MLB.com, Scoot was in right field then and Wilk was on the bench. I suppose this is better, but was interested to watch Scoot play the outfield. You really can't get worse than Wilk's bat in RF and against a strong lefty should be that much more fun.

Cliff Lee (15-2, 2.58) is pitching for the sweep for the Indians. Scott Richmond (0-1, 4.91) gets his third start for the Jays. The way we've been batting of late it really doesn't matter that we are facing a very good pitcher, we can make them all look good.

It's good to have Vernon Wells back with the team. It will even be better when he's back playing the outfield, we won't be treated to the sight of Wilk in the lineup everyday. Go Jays, please, we don't want to be .500 again. I'm going to watch the game today so join me in the thread.
